G.SKILL has introduced two new DDR5 memory specifications to its Trident Z5 RGB line — DDR5-6800 CL32-45-45-108 32GB (2x16GB) and DDR5-6400 CL32-39-39-102 64GB (2x32GB) — offering overclocking enthusiasts and gamers with extreme overclocked performance.

G.SKILL Trident Z5 RGB DDR5 memory kits 1

Designed for the latest 12th Gen Intel Core processors and Intel Z690 chipset motherboards, these memory kits include Intel XMP 3.0 for easy overclocking while delivering an impressive speed of up to 6,800MT/s. Both of them have also been validated using an Intel Core i7-12700K processor and ASUS ROG Maximus Z690 Hero motherboard.

Availability

While there are still no words from G.SKILL about their pricing, the Trident Z5 RGB DDR5-6800 CL32 2x16GB and DDR5-6400 CL32 2x32GB DDR5 memory kits are expected to arrive sometime in October 2022 through distribution partners.
